This CPD is a comprehensive introduction to the key principles behind Fire Detection & Alarm (FD&A) systems, including system types, relevant standards and legislation, design and installation considerations, and best practices for effective implementation and maintenance. It’s ideal for anyone involved in specifying, installing, or maintaining fire alarm systems.
Whether you’re new to FD&A systems and looking to build foundational knowledge, or an experienced professional seeking to refresh your understanding of BS 5839 and BS EN 54, this session offers practical, real-world guidance to support your work.
